How to Fill out Normalizing Census Data:
01
Understand the purpose: Before filling out normalizing census data, it is important to understand the purpose of this process. Normalizing census data helps to standardize the information collected from different sources, making it easier to compare and analyze.
02
Collect accurate data: Start by collecting accurate and reliable data from various sources, such as surveys, questionnaires, or government databases. Ensure that the collected data is up-to-date and represents the target population accurately.
03
Organize the data: Once you have collected the data, organize it in a structured manner. This can involve creating spreadsheets or databases to store the information. Make sure to label and categorize the data appropriately, allowing for easier analysis and comparison later on.
04
Identify inconsistencies: Review the collected data for any inconsistencies or errors. This can involve checking for missing or duplicate entries, inconsistencies in formatting or units, or any other discrepancies. Correcting these inconsistencies is crucial for reliable and accurate analysis.
05
Standardize variables: Normalize the data by standardizing variables. This involves converting different measurements or units into a common format. For example, if one source measures income in dollars and another in euros, convert them into a single currency (e.g., USD or EUR) to ensure comparability.
06
Adjust for demographics: Depending on the purpose of the census data, it might be necessary to adjust the collected data for demographics. This can involve applying statistical techniques to account for differences in age, gender, socioeconomic status, or any other relevant factors that might affect the analysis.

What is normalizing census data?
Normalizing census data is the process of adjusting the data to a common scale or standard in order to make comparisons and analysis easier.

What is the purpose of normalizing census data?
The purpose of normalizing census data is to eliminate inconsistencies and variations in the raw data, allowing for meaningful comparisons and analysis across different entities, regions, or time periods.
